About
Cariloha, Inc., an omni-channel direct to consumer business, sells luxury bedding, apparel, bath goods, and accessories made from eco-friendly viscose-from-bamboo in the United States and internationally. It offers bedding products, such as sheets, mattresses, pillows, blankets, duvets, and others; apparel products for men and women, including shirts, active wear, sleepwear, underwear, and socks; and bath products, such as towels, bath sheets, robes, hand towels, and washcloths. The company sells its products through showrooms, wholesale, and online channel. Cariloha, Inc. was founded in 2007 and is headquartered in Sandy, Utah.
